ADSK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2015 in Review

448 of the 3,712 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Autodesk (ADSK) for Q2 2015, worth a combined $10.6B — down 13% from $12.2B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 50 funds closed out of ADSK and 38 opened new positions — a net loss of 12 holders — while 163 trimmed existing stakes and 171 added.

The largest buyer was Fidelity Investments, adding an estimated $141M. The largest seller was Lone Pine Capital, cutting an estimated $111M.
